    Wlad comfortably beats him on points I think.

    he couldn't stop him and go to war the way lewis did. I don't think he'd beat him on the inside the way byrd did neither.

    I do think he'd fight a very much backfoot fight keepin vitali on the end of his jab and provided he remains composed and fit there's no reason to think vitali could beat him imo.

    Obviously at HW one punch can change anything but if I was to stick a fiver on it, I'd go wlad UD.

    Vitali by TKO. Taking out the brother element I think Vitali just had too good a chin, had good power back then and it's not like he has no skills himself. Vitali has an awkward style to deal with, and while I think Wlad could comfortable outbox many ATGs over a fight I don't see him pulling it off with Vit. I think the ref would have to step in after Wlad gets badly hurt or put down a couple of times. Fascinating fight though

    I consider Lewis the best head to head fighter of all time but I reckon Wlad would do better against him than he would with prime VK
